Ingeniería electrónica Lógica Digital II TEC191-52071 REPORTE – ALU Nombre: Nelson Guzman Fecha: 10/04/2019 Profesor: Patricia Valette Alejo
1
Universidad Acción Pro Educación y Cultura (UNAPEC)
REPORTE – ALU Nelson Guzmán Universidad Acción Pro Educación y Cultura (UNAPEC). Santo Domingo Republica Dominicana. Resumen— En el siguiente reporte veremos lo que es ALU y que representa. La unidad aritmética lógica (ALU) es un circuito que realiza todos los cálculos y decisiones lógicas.
Palabras Claves 1. Palabra clave ALU: unidad aritmética lógica.
2.
AND: Utilizado en la lógica digital para referirse a una multiplicación.
3.
NOT: utilizado en lógica digital para referirse una a resta.
4.
OR: utilizado en lógica digital para referirse a una suma.
5.
XOR: utilizado en lógica digital para referirse una función la cual será positiva si sus dos entradas son iguales.
6.
XNOR: utilizado en lógica digital para referirse a una función la cual será positiva si sus dos entradas son diferentes.
I. OBJETIVO Conocer de manera concreta lo que es la ALU, cuál es su función y la importancia que tiene esta.
II. MARCO TEÓRICO La idea de que la computación se componga de subsistemas discretos que trabajan juntos para crear comportamientos complejos no es una idea del siglo XX. De hecho, Charles Babbage estaba conceptualizando las máquinas de programas almacenados más de 100 años antes de la famosa
2
formalización de Alan Turing de una "Máquina universal de Turing" en la década de 1930. ¡Un pequeño libro 'Fast than Thought' (1953) de BVBowden describe a la perfección la conceptualización de computación de Babbage que incluye la noción de una unidad de control, una unidad de memoria y una unidad aritmética! En un bonito guiño al contexto mecánico de una unidad aritmética en ese momento, Babbage se refirió a este subsistema como "El Molino".
'Un extracto del libro' Más rápido que el pensamiento ', BVBowden, 1953.
En la exploración de las primeras computadoras digitales también vale la pena mencionar EDSAC 2 (operativo 1958), que fue la primera computadora en tener una unidad de control microprogramada. Para los avistadores de ALU experimentados, vale la pena visitar el 'Centro para la historia de la computación' en Cambridge, que alberga una parte de la unidad de lógica aritmética de esta máquina: A partir de la década de 1960, las computadoras se fueron reduciendo considerablemente de tamaño gracias a la invención de los circuitos integrados que reemplazaron la tecnología de tubos de vacío utilizada en las primeras computadoras. En 1970, Texas Instruments presentó el seminal 74181 TTL
Universidad Acción Pro Educación y Cultura (UNAPEC)
IC, una ALU de 4 bits, que simplificó el diseño de las minicomputadoras. Realizó operaciones aritméticas (suma y resta) y operaciones lógicas (AND, OR, XOR). Tuvo que convertirse en fundamental en la historia del diseño de ALU y la tecnología informática, y se usó en computadoras famosas como el PDP-11.
VI. BIBLIOGRAFÍA
https://www.bbc.com/bitesize/guides/zx78v 9q/revision/1 https://arithmatic.com/notebook/arithmetic-logic-unitintroduction
III. METODOLOGÍA Será un proceso de investigación digital en donde se buscará toda la información vía internet.
http://paradamartha75.blogspot.com/2012/09/esun-circuito-digital-realiza-las.html
IV. DESARROLLO Un ingeniero puede diseñar una ALU para calcular cualquier operación, sin importar lo compleja que sea; el problema es que cuanto más compleja sea la operación, tanto más costosa será la ALU, más espacio usará en el procesador, y más energía disipará, etc. La mayoría de las ALU pueden realizar las siguientes operaciones: Operaciones aritméticas de números enteros (adición, sustracción, y a veces multiplicación y división, aunque esto es más complejo)
VII. APENDICE Una unidad aritmética, o ALU, permite a las computadoras realizar operaciones matemáticas en números binarios. Se pueden encontrar en el corazón de cada computadora digital y son una de las partes más importantes de una CPU (Unidad central de procesamiento). En su forma más simple, una unidad aritmética puede ser calculada como una simple calculadora binaria: realizar sumas o restas binarias en dos entradas (A y B) para generar un resultado (para explorar más sobre cómo funciona esto, consulte nuestra nota: Adición binaria con sumadores completos ).
Operaciones lógicas de bits (AND, NOT, OR, XOR, XNOR) Operaciones de desplazamiento de bits (Desplazan o rotan una palabra en un número específico de bits hacia la izquierda o la derecha, con o sin extensión de signo). V. CONCLUSIONES El desarrollo de la ALU marco un ante y un después en lo que respecta a unidades de procesamientos ya que esta permitió que se pueda calcular de manera más precisa lo que son operaciones matemáticas básicas y también ayudo de manera efectiva a lo que es la toma decisiones lógicas de manera más precisa.
3
Una simple unidad aritmética. Además de realizar operaciones matemáticas básicas, la unidad aritmética también puede generar una serie de 'banderas' que brindan más información sobre el estado de un resultado: si es cero, si hay una ejecución o si se produjo un desbordamiento. Esto es importante ya que permite que una máquina computacional realice
Universidad Acción Pro Educación y Cultura (UNAPEC)
comportamientos más complejos como la bifurcación condicional. Las máquinas computacionales modernas, sin embargo, contienen "unidades aritméticas" que son mucho más complejas que la descrita anteriormente. Estas unidades pueden realizar operaciones matemáticas básicas adicionales (multiplicar y dividir) y operaciones a nivel de bits (AND, OR, XOR et al). Como tales, se les conoce comúnmente como una ALU (Unidad de lógica aritmética). Las ALU permiten que los procedimientos matemáticos se realicen de una manera optimizada, y esto puede reducir significativamente el número de pasos necesarios para realizar un cálculo en particular. Hoy en día, la mayoría de las CPU (unidad central de procesamiento) contienen ALU que pueden realizar operaciones en números binarios de 32 o 64 bits. Sin embargo, las AU y las ALU que procesan números mucho más pequeños también tienen su lugar en la historia de la informática.
4
Universidad Acción Pro Educación y Cultura (UNAPEC)
5
Universidad Acción Pro Educación y Cultura (UNAPEC)